Hey there,

I did a test run with my new OD pedal. It's the first single overdrive pedal for me and it does NOT change the tone of the guitar, which seems cool but I have to get used to it.

The mic was placed almost at the speaker's centre which explains the more "upper mids" sound...I shouldn't have placed the mic too near of the centre.

Anyway, here is the clip..please excuse my sloppy playing!

Re: MI Audio Tube Zone clip

The controls are very interactive on that pedal once you get the feel of how they interact its easier to dial in, I also thought the pedal sounded better with the Internal presence turned almost completely off!

I ended up selling mine because the Barber Direct Drive suits my needs better but the TZ is a very good pedal!

Thanks for checking! I recorded a new tune but with less reverb from the G-major (it was too much and the TZ produced too much "oomph") and I increased the internal presence a bit.

Is it normal that you have to crank the gain to, at least, 75% to get a nice tone with sustain? Less seems useless for solo..then it's better for rhythm stuff.
